Most decorated and celebrated woman wrestler Sakshi Malik revealed on Wednesday that Sushil Kumar and Yogeshwar Dutt’s successes at the Olympics motivated her to give it her all to win an Olympic medal during 2016 Rio game in Brazil.
Sakshi Malik became the indoor first woman wrestler to clinch an Olympic medal after she defeated her opponent, who is the reigning Asian Champion Aisuluu Tynybekova from Kyrgyzstan 8-5 in the 85kg category despite the fact she was trailing behind 0-5 at a particular stage in the medal playoff.
By admitting these [ successes of other wrestlers ], she has just few knowledge about the significance of the quadrennial sporting events, and it only got better the exploits of two-time Olympic medal winner Sushil Kumar and London games bronze medalist winner Yogeshwar
Sakshi revealed in an exclusive interview when quizzed about her career and her role.models. In her quoted response, it was after she got into wrestling and started winning medals at the junior level that she began to grow interested in all categories of the events.
“as time goes by, Sushil Kumar and Yogeshwar Dutt started to win a lot of medals at the Olympics games, and these served as an excellent motivation for me. ”
With the postponement of the Olympic games due to the global pandemic spread there is still time left for athletes to prepare well ahead of the quadrennial event, Sakshi Malik is hopeful of excelling at the Olympics as she puts her preparations in top gear.
